APPEND: Review of License Week!
1901
S-Std: A pretty gorgeous six-footer (that's coming from somebody who doesn't usually play 6's
) Watch those spins, they're a bit more difficult than you think.
S-Heavy: Interesting rhythms. I'm not sure I like what you did with the frozen jacks, but the rest of it's very convincing and definitely worth a play.
D-Std: It's a bit complicated rhythmically for a 5-footer, and the doublesteps are making it even more complicated.
D-Heavy: Good rhythms, bad placement. Try it out on some pads and see if you can make those stretches without falling over.
All The Right Moves (Dave Aude Radio Mix)
S-Std: Pretty decent for a 5'. A couple awkward doublesteps.
S-Heavy: A good chart all around. Lots of variety. I think it might be closer to a 6 than a 7, but fact remains, it's a good chart.
Baby Baby Baby (We Are Terrorists Remix)
S-Std: Not bad, but not overwhelmingly good, either. I'd like to see those gallops in the second half be on the triplet, not the 16th note.
S-Oni: I was starting to get really bored of the gallops at the end. The first part was great, though. Criticism aside, this is definitely a 7-footer.
Batman
S-Std: Haha, I could have guessed every step you put down just by listening to the music. Feels like a workout mission, though, and not very interesting.
S-Heavy: I liked the ideas you had for twists and turns, but I don't think you tied them together very well.
Bulletproof
S-Std: This is the proper difficulty for this song. I'd still say it's got a lot of doublesteps.
S-Heavy: OK, that was interesting. Very hard to read, especially not knowing the song. And there were some pretty awful doublesteps...but not enough to pan it completely
Carouselle
S-Std: Solid for a 6-footer. The song had the potential to get really confusing, but I don't think a six-footer player would have too much of a problem reading this.
S-Heavy: A damn fun chart. I think the song itself gets a lot of the credit, for having such a solid beat to step to, but the placement is beautifully executed.
D-Std: A solid 6-footer that would be a good learning chart, in my opinion.
D-Heavy: Actually got a chance to take this one to the r21 and play it. It was really fun
I liked the rhythmic emphasis and threw some spins on the jumps. Got a bunch of funny looks - guess the song was a bit too dark for the family arcade atmosphere. High marks though.
Numbers
S-Heavy: Copypasta down from S-Oni.
S-Oni: Three things. It's a 9', not a 10'; that's not how you use freezes; and I like your foot placement variety, it's getting better.
Our Velocity
S-Std: Kind of like the S-Heavy, just a little bit more sedate and more on the red note. Less interesting, too, but still not bad.
S-Heavy: A nice uptempo 8-footer. Not much space for breath, but it feels fine (not like The Least 100sec. for example).
D-Std: A bit better for its foot rating than the D-Heavy. It's very Holic-ish and ends up feeling like very little is going on, but it's good for not overloading the 7-footer player.
D-Heavy: It was OK. Not really enough variance for me until the breakdown to the second chorus. Easy to read, though, and only one crippling doublestep in the beginning.
Scream
S-Std: Feels like a slimmed-down version of S-Heavy - less jumps, no voltage. Meh.
S-Heavy: The voltage 16ths weren't funny. This song really just needed a primarily red-note chart, and not the quasi-gallop it got.
Sorry Sorry
S-Heavy: Also quite interesting. Probably would feel more like a 7 than an 8 to somebody who's not interested in executing the spins.
S-Oni: Really fun chart. Lots of purpose to the foot placement, fits the song really well. The only beef I have with this chart is that the jump-jump parts feel very ITG-ish.
Stamp on the Ground
S-Heavy: This is your best chart to date. I think I really like the hands, and the triplets are much better placed than in S-Oni.
S-Oni: Feels like a slightly ramped-up EternuS. Not bad, actually, although I would have liked to see some foot focus alternation in the gallops (not always left-right left-right) and a little more attention to where the streams should actually start.
D-Oni: Um, no. It would have been passable had you not managed to break each stream with an awful doublestep (the first one's the worst - watch for the right foot suddenly having to get to 1P L). Also, please don't put my hands behind my butt. That's awkward as hell.
Tom Sawyer
WTF. I think this was a really bad choice of music. The charts are basically the best you could pull out of this song, and I still would walk a wide circle around this song.
Touched
S-Std: It's OK, I guess. I begin to doubt that this song is within the time limit, because it just goes on and on and on and on and...
S-Heavy: Really inconsistent density, which made it not very fun to play.
Trapeze (Daniel Kandi Remix)
S-Std: It's a 4-footer. What can I say.
S-Heavy: Except for some very few bits of voltage, this chart's a 6-footer. Also, I don't really like how the regular beat gets left behind in favor of the emphasis notes. Gotta be careful with trance.
Untouched
S-Std: Even better than the S-Heavy. Fits the feel of the music better, and has great step placement.
S-Heavy: This chart was fun. I generally approved of the rhythm, but sometimes it got a little weird. Some doublesteps, a couple right before freezes, which made them awkward as all getout.
Wavin' Flag
S-Heavy: A good 7-footer complement to the 9-footer S-Oni. The chorus step placement is solved by the lack of freezes, so it's even better.
S-Oni: Much more interesting than I was expecting. That's a good thing - I thought I was going to be bored throughout
The step placement at the beginning of the chorus is really awkward, but otherwise, this is quite decent.
